Tips
• If the power is on, and no memor y card is inserted,
the images stored in internal memory are displayed.
If no images are saved in internal memory,
demonstration mode starts automatically.
Demonstration mode ends if a button other than 1
(on/standby) is pressed.
• You can set the i mage display mode when you press
B/b to select and then press B/b to select
the entire image mode or fit to screen mode after
pressing VIEW MODE. Not all images are able to
use the fit to screen mode.
• You can use the VIEW MODE button on the photo
frame.

Group Image Style Explanation

AEntire image Displays an entire image in the screen. You can
switch the images to be displayed by pressing
B/b.
BFit to screen Displays an image over the whole screen. You
can switch the images to be displayed by
pressing B/b.
CEntire image (with
Exif)
Displays image information, such as the image
number, file name, and shooting date while
displaying the entire image. You can switch the
images to be displayed by pressing B/b.
Refer to “About the information dis play”
(page2 8) for details on the image information.
DFit to screen (with
Exif)
Displays image information, such as the image
number, file name, and shooting date in fit to
screen mode. You can switch the images to be
displayed by pressing B/b.
Refer to “About the information dis play”
(page2 8) for details on the image information.
